Absztrakt
The LoRaWAN wireless communication technology has several advantages: a wide range, significant interference immunity, and low power consumption. There are many possible uses for the technology. In addition to LoRaWAN communication, other communications are used in LoRaWAN products. These communications can play a complementary role, but they can also have the same or a higher priority. Roles and priorities depend on the specific technology or application area. In addition to the LoRaWAN communication, WiFi, Bluetooth Low Energy, or some LPWAN (Low-Power Wide-Area Network) technology is usually used. The paper deals with the description of wireless communications used in LoRaWAN products. IoT, and thus LoRaWAN solutions, are now for our convenience and have become necessary. As a result, the solutions are also part of the protection of people and property. The goal is to see how they relate to the devices’ use. Among the investigative aspects, the personal and property protection aspect of the topic is of paramount importance. The review covers BLE and WiFi communications and focuses primarily on tracking applications.
